BIRMINGHAM, Ala. (AP) – Alabama and LSU both placed 11 players on the coaches’ preseason All-Southeastern Conference teams.
The SEC teams released on Thursday had representatives from all 14 teams and half of them had seven or more selections.
The Crimson Tide placed eight on the first-team, including Christion Jones as both an all-purpose player and return specialist.
Coaches aren’t allowed to vote for their own players.
Auburn’s Nick Marshall was the first-team quarterback, followed by Mississippi’s Bo Wallace and Mississippi State’s Dak Prescott. Georgia’s Todd Gurley and South Carolina’s Mike Davis outpolled T.J. Yeldon of Alabama at running back.
The SEC season opens Thursday, Aug. 28 with No. 9 South Carolina facing Texas A&M in the first game on the new SEC Network.
